Gibbs & Cox is the largest independent engineering and design firm in the US specializing in naval architecture, marine engineering, management support, and engineering consulting. G&C has been serving government, commercial, and recreational markets worldwide since 1929. The firm is headquartered in Arlington, Virginia with offices in New York City, New Orleans, LA, Newport News, VA, Chesapeake, VA, Philadelphia, PA, Halifax, NS, and Australia.

Position Summary

We seek a self-starting, team-oriented engineer to perform simulation-based Integration and Test activities in support of both R&D and Navy acquisition projects. You should be disciplined and detail-oriented, enjoy modeling and simulation, and collaborate well in a multi-disciplinary environment.

You will be part of a growing team that advances Conditionally Unmanned and Fully Autonomous technologies for military and commercial sea-going vessels, in particular unmanned surface vessels.

Responsibilities

You will perform the following tasks

  • Perform simulation-based testing of complex systems in support of development and Integration & Test phases. Test domains include Dynamics & Control, Autonomy, and Hardware-in-the-Loop simulators.
  • Develop component simulation models and data inputs using commercial modeling and simulation tools
  • Collaborate with Subject Matter Experts in dynamics, autonomy and control to develop simulation-based test and analysis plans. Interpret simulation results and develop test reports
  • Execute acceptance tests for evolving versions of the simulators, in collaboration with Subject Matter Experts and simulator developers. Create test and defect reports and review them with project leaders
  • Develop, maintain, document, and execute batch process scripting for simulation execution and post-process analysis
  • Participate in the development, maintenance, refinement and implementation of internal configuration management and quality control programs
